This week-end marked the 70th anniversary of the Dieppe raid. Canadian troops and members of the Royal Canadian Air Force led a raid on the beach of Dieppe on August 19, 1942. Of the 5000 Canadians who went on the mission, only 2200 returned to England - many wounded - and as many as 2000 Canadians taken prisoner never returned home. One who did return home was my father's younger brother, Jackie, who had joined the RCAF (the Oshawa squadron), and flew a Spitfire at Dieppe, shooting down seven enemy planes and winning the Distinguished Flying Cross when he was less than 21 years old.
